On average across the year,
yes, Sudan is hotter than
Milpitas, California
.
Sudan has an average temperature of 30°C/86°F and Milpitas, California has an average temperature of 16°C/61°F.
Sudan's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 41°C/106°F, which is hotter than Milpitas, California's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 32°C/90°F).
On average across the year, no, Sudan is not colder than Milpitas, California . Sudan has an average minimum temperature of 23°C/73°F and Milpitas, California has an average minimum temperature of 9°C/48°F.
On average across the year,
no, Sudan has less rain than
Milpitas, California. Sudan has an average annual rainfall of 96mm and Milpitas, California has an average annual rainfall of 359mm.
Sudan's wettest month is March, with an average monthly rainfall of 17mm, which is drier than Milpitas, California's wettest month (December, with an average monthly rainfall of 70mm).
